Quick Answers

What teams did Tom Sanders play for?

Tom Sanders played for the Boston Celtics.

What team is Tom Sanders most known for?

Tom Sanders spent the entire career with the Boston Celtics - a one-franchise player.

How many championships did Tom Sanders win?

Tom Sanders won 8 NBA championships.

What was Tom Sanders's most famous season?

Tom Sanders's most famous season was 1968-69, earning 125 fame points - 82 games, 11.2 points, 7.0 rebounds, 1.3 assists, and 26.6 minutes per game.

What were Tom Sanders's career stats?

Tom Sanders averaged 9.6 points, 6.3 rebounds, and 1.1 assists per game over 916 career games.

When did Tom Sanders play in the NBA?

Tom Sanders played from 1960-61 to 1972-73, spanning 13 NBA seasons.

Where was Tom Sanders drafted?

Tom Sanders was selected with the #8 overall pick (Round 1) in the 1960 NBA Draft.

How famous is Tom Sanders?

Tom Sanders has a Tetherball fame score of 2,196, ranked #89 of 5,416 rated players - rated Common.

Who was Tom Sanders's most famous teammate?

Tom Sanders's most famous teammate was Bill Russell, sharing 9 seasons together.

Who were Tom Sanders's most connected teammates?

Tom Sanders's most connected teammates were John Havlicek, Bill Russell, and Sam Jones - the strongest teammate connections of Tom Sanders's career, led by John Havlicek over 11 shared seasons.
